My personality type is the INFP-T. This acronym stands for introverted, intuitive, feeling, prospecting and turbulent. The website has characters that represent the personality and mine is a Turbulent Mediator.

Basically, INFP’s are very empathetic and creative. One characteristic of this type is that we are very open-minded and non-judgmental, which is why we’re always willing to hear a person’s story. These are just general points, there’s a lot more. But, I wanted to talk about the T for turbulent. There are two types of mediators A for assertive and T for turbulent. As a turbulent mediator, the website states: “turbulent personality types are not comfortable with their current lives…they are apt to ask too much of themselves and become overwhelmed”. Turbulent mediators are also more prone to expressing emotions than their assertive counterparts and tend to care more about what people think.
